The period following World War II saw the rise of many movements for independence. Many of these were concentrated in Africa. One of the main reasons why African countries wanted independence following the war was the fact that they had contributed resources to fighting it. Many colonists believed that it was unfair for them to be unable to decide their own political future when they had made such sacrifices for the colonial governments.
